Transaction 710003089e3c5bceeca7e5c041013380d96659f95a11401e0898a07e531c8019
1 Input
1 Output
-
710003089e3c5bceeca7e5c041013380d96659f95a11401e0898a07e531c8019:0
- value
- 83865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139780aef03fc2ae3ef74901c1a7626129b3911e OP_EQUAL
- address
- 33UcFn7GUzdXDbCb2LnwfDkELNRudrx3sv